Ingredients

For the pudding layer:

  • 2 cups cold milk
  • 1 package (3.4 oz / 96 g) instant vanilla pudding mix
  • 1 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 3–4 tablespoons pow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

For the layers:

  • 4–5 ripe bananas (sliced)
  • 2 cups crushed vanilla wafers or shortbread cookies
  • 1/2 cup mini chocolate chips

Optional (for extra richness):

  • 4 oz cream cheese (softened)
  • 1/2 cup sweetened condensed milk

🥣 Step-by-Step Instructions

1. Prepare the pudding

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the cold milk and instant vanilla pudding mix for about 2 minutes until it thickens. Set it aside to firm up slightly.

2. Make whipped cream

In another bowl, beat the heavy cream with powdered sugar and vanilla extract using a mixer until soft peaks form. This should take about 3–5 minutes.

3. Combine for a creamy base

Gently fold the whipped cream into the prepared pudding. This makes the texture lighter and fluffier.

👉 Optional upgrade:
In a separate b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with condensed milk until smooth, then mix it into the pudding for a richer, cheesecake-like flavor.


4. Prepare the toppings

  • Slice bananas into even rounds
  • Crush cookies into small chunks (not too fine—you want texture)

5. Assemble the parfaits

Use clear cups for the best visual effect.

Layer in this order:

  1. Pudding (bottom layer)
  2. Crushed cookies
  3. Banana slices
  4. Pudding again

Repeat layers if your cups are tall.


6. Add the topping

Finish with:

  • Banana slices
  • A sprinkle of cookie crumbs
  • Mini chocolate chips

7. Chill before serving

Refrigerate for at least 1–2 hours so flavors blend and the dessert sets properly.


🍽️ Serving Tips

  • Best served cold
  • Add extra chocolate chips or drizzle chocolate syrup on top
  • You can also swap cookies with graham crackers for a different flavor

📝 Storage

  • Store in the refrigerator for up to 2 days
  • Cover tightly to prevent bananas from browning (you can lightly coat banana slices in lemon juice to slow browning)

💡 Variations

  • Peanut butter twist: Add a layer of peanut butter or mix it into the pudding
  • Strawberry version: Replace bananas with strawberries
  • Healthier option: Use Greek yogurt instead of whipped cream
